21xrx.com
2024-11-05 18:59:47 Tuesday
登录
文章检索 我的文章 写文章
C++ 标识符区分大小写吗?
2023-07-05 06:29:29 深夜i     --     --
C++语言特性 标识符大小写区分性 编程规则

C++ 是一种被广泛使用的编程语言,其标识符是我们在代码中定义的变量、类、函数等。当我们在 C++ 中定义标识符时,是否需要注意大小写呢?

答案是需要注意。C++ 标识符是区分大小写的。也就是说,例如`apple`和`Apple`是两个不同的标识符。如果我们在代码中使用了大小写不一致的标识符,编译器会认为它们是不同的标识符,从而会产生编译错误。

值得注意的是,C++ 并不限制标识符的长度,但是一般来说,我们不宜过度使用超长的标识符,以避免代码可读性下降。通常来说,我们可以采用驼峰式命名法(CamelCase)或者下划线命名法(snake_case)来定义标识符。

驼峰式命名法将标识符中的每个单词的首字母都大写,如`firstName`,这种命名法在比较长的标识符中更容易阅读和理解。

下划线命名法则是在单词之间加入下划线,如`first_name`。这种命名法比较符合英文的写法,但是阅读时注意渐变大小写的规则。

总之,在 C++ 中,标识符是大小写敏感的,同时我们也应该合理地命名标识符,以提高代码可读性和易维护性。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复